Mountain biking around Gensac-La-Pallue offers a network of trails through a landscape characterized by gentle hills, river valleys, and historic châteaux. The region, known for its Cognac production, features routes that often pass through vineyards and along waterways. Elevation changes are generally moderate, providing accessible riding for various skill levels. The terrain typically consists of a mix of paved country roads, gravel paths, and dirt tracks.

Bourg-Charente castle is a 17th century mansion. Nestled on a rocky promontory, it is located a few kilometers from Cognac. It also houses the remains of a medieval fortress. Acquired in the 20th century, this château houses cellars for producing Grand Marnier. It can be visited from Monday to Friday from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available around Gensac-La-Pallue?

There are over 70 mountain bike routes in the Gensac-La-Pallue area. These trails range from easy to moderate, offering diverse options for different skill levels.

Are there easy mountain bike trails suitable for beginners in Gensac-La-Pallue?

Yes, Gensac-La-Pallue offers a good selection of easy mountain bike trails. There are 26 routes classified as easy, such as the Saint-Brice Castle – Bourg-Charente Castle loop from Cognac, which is 24.1 km long and takes about 1 hour 34 minutes to complete.

What kind of terrain can I expect on mountain bike trails in Gensac-La-Pallue?

The terrain around Gensac-La-Pallue typically features a mix of paved country roads, gravel paths, and dirt tracks. The landscape is characterized by gentle hills, river valleys, and vineyards, providing varied surfaces for mountain biking.

Are there any circular mountain bike routes in Gensac-La-Pallue?

Many of the mountain bike routes in Gensac-La-Pallue are circular. For example, the Chateau des Chabannes – Bourg-Charente Castle loop from Gensac-la-Pallue is a 45.9 km loop that explores the scenic countryside.

What historical sites or landmarks can I see along the mountain bike trails?

Many trails pass by historic landmarks. You can explore sites like the Bourg-Charente Castle, Chateau des Chabannes, or the Abbaye de Bassac. The region is rich in châteaux and historical buildings.

What do other mountain bikers say about the trails in Gensac-La-Pallue?

The mountain bike trails in Gensac-La-Pallue are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 130 reviews. Riders often praise the scenic routes through vineyards and along the Charente River, as well as the historical points of interest.

Are there any longer, more challenging mountain bike routes for experienced riders?

While there are no routes classified as 'difficult,' there are 48 moderate trails that offer a good challenge. The Wide track to explore loop from Bourg-Charente is a moderate 38.3 km route with over 400 meters of elevation gain, providing a more demanding ride.

What are the typical weather conditions for mountain biking in Gensac-La-Pallue?

Gensac-La-Pallue, located in the Charente department, generally experiences a mild climate. Summers are warm and sunny, ideal for riding, while winters are typically mild and wet.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ant scenery.

Are there mountain bike trails that pass by places to eat or cafes?

Many routes in the region pass through or near villages and towns where you can find cafes and restaurants. While specific cafes are not marked on every trail, planning your route through places like Cognac or Bourg-Charente will offer opportunities for refreshments.

What is the best time of year to go mountain biking in Gensac-La-Pallue?

The best time to go mountain biking in Gensac-La-Pallue is typically from spring to autumn (April to October). During these months, the weather is generally pleasant, and the vineyards are either blooming or laden with grapes, offering beautiful scenery.

Can I find trails that offer views of the Charente River?

Yes, many mountain bike trails in Gensac-La-Pallue follow the Charente River or offer scenic views of its valleys. The Locks – Chateau des Chabannes loop from Cognac, for instance, leads through river locks and rural landscapes.

Are there any mountain bike routes that explore the local Cognac vineyards?

The region is renowned for its Cognac production, and many routes naturally pass through vineyards. The landscape is characterized by these vine-lined paths, offering a unique cultural and scenic experience while riding.
